1. Choosing a Qualified Dentist for Dental Fillings
Choosing the right dentist is the first step towards successful dental fillings. Its imperative to research and select a qualified professional with the appropriate credentials and experience. A well-qualified dentist will not only perform the procedure accurately but will also help alleviate any fears or anxieties associated with dental work.
Furthermore, patient reviews and testimonials can provide insight into a dentists expertise and ability to handle complex cases. Dental forums or referrals from friends and family can also help streamline the process of finding the right practitioner. Ensure that your dentist uses modern equipment and techniques that can offer precision and comfort during the procedure.
Additionally, consulting with your dentist about the type of filling material best suited for you is essential. Different materials, including amalgam, composite resin, and porcelain, have varied benefits and drawbacks. Understanding these options will help in making an informed choice, thus contributing to the effectiveness of the filling.
2. Understanding Proper Aftercare for Dental Fillings
Once the dental filling procedure is complete, proper aftercare is vital for ensuring the filling’s longevity. Immediately after the procedure, it is advisable to avoid chewing on the side of the mouth where the filling was placed for at least 24 hours. This gives the filling ample time to set and bond with the tooth structure.
Maintaining a good oral hygiene regimen is crucial in the days following your filling. This includes brushing at least twice a day and flossing regularly to keep the filled tooth area clean. Special attention should be paid to the filled tooth, as plaque buildup can lead to further decay if not managed well.
Additionally, it’s essential to stay away from hard and sticky foods that may dislodge or damage the filling. Foods like hard candies or ice can put unnecessary pressure on the filling. It’s also wise to limit sugar intake, as it can contribute to tooth decay surrounding the filling.
3. Lifestyle Changes to Enhance Oral Health
Incorporating healthy lifestyle changes can significantly enhance oral health and promote the longevity of dental fillings. First and foremost, a balanced diet rich in vitamins and minerals is essential. Foods high in calcium and vitamin D can strengthen the teeth and jawbone, providing a robust foundation for fillings.
Additionally, quitting smoking can lead to better oral health outcomes. Tobacco use is linked to an increase in oral diseases, making it crucial to eliminate this habit. If you encounter difficulties quitting, seeking professional help can make the transition easier.
Moreover, reducing stress can also have a positive effect on oral health. Stress can lead to teeth grinding (bruxism), which can damage fillings and natural teeth alike. Engaging in relaxation techniques, meditation, or even exercise can mitigate stress levels, contributing to improved oral health.
4. Regular Check-Ups for Lasting Oral Health
Regular dental check-ups are essential for maintaining long-lasting oral health, especially after receiving dental fillings. Schedule appointments every six months to allow your dentist to monitor the condition of your fillings and overall dental health. These check-ups often include cleanings that can help prevent further decay.
During these visits, your dentist can check for any signs of wear and tear on your fillings and address them promptly. Catching issues early can save you from more extensive and costly procedures in the future. It’s an opportunity for you to discuss any changes in your oral health or concerns about your fillings with your dentist.
Additionally, your dentist may recommend certain preventive procedures based on your dental history. These can include fluoride treatments or sealants that can provide an extra layer of protection for your teeth and fillings. By maintaining regular check-ups, you ensure ongoing monitoring and care for your oral health.
